An online game is a video game that connects players over the Internet to engage in multiplayer gameplay. Whether through text chat, voice or video calls, online games enable gamers to play against people from all over the world. Online gaming can be very social and a great way to meet new friends.

Many popular games offer online multiplayer modes. Typically, these games require the player to create an account with a digital distribution service, like Steam or the PlayStation Network. Then, the game must be configured to access the Internet and search for other gamers to join. The game then synchronizes and displays the action of each player to all players connected simultaneously over the Internet. Depending on the game, this may take several minutes to complete.

The first online games were massively multiplayer online role-playing games (MMORPGs). The genre is rooted in the 1970s, when Dungeons and Dragons and other old-school text-based RPGs inspired developers to create a multiplayer experience. The MMORPG boom accelerated in the late 1990s with the launch of Ultima Online and EverQuest. In the 2000s, a new generation of online console and PC games took advantage of broadband Internet connections to create online multiplayer experiences.

Online gaming is a huge industry with tens of billions of dollars in sales. Generally, online gaming is more affordable than traditional video games and requires no physical components other than the game system itself. Many mobile devices also have built-in support for online gaming.

Some of the most popular online games are competitive, requiring players to fight or race against other players. The most successful online games often become cultural phenomena and inspire cult-like followings. For example, the online game Fortnite spawned its own celebrity, Ninja, who has more than 18 million followers on Twitch, a popular streaming site.
